Summary of Case:

"The victim was alive several hours after Robert Lee Kidd was alleged to have murdered him in San Francisco, California on or about Decemer 13, 1954. This evidence was suppressed at Kidd's trial by the prosecutor. Robert Kidd filed a $200,000 damage suit against the prosecutor, but this complaint was dismissed."

Conviction Caused By:

Prosecutor misconduct of concealing evidence the victim was alive several hours after Kidd was alleged to have murdered him.

Innocence Proved By:

The victim was alive several hours after Kidd was alleged to have murdered him. This evidence was suppressed at the trial.
